2017-05-21 13 views
0

HP ALM REST APIを使用すると、<html>,<span><body>などのHTMLタグが埋め込まれたメモフィールドが表示されます。オプションを使用してこれを抑制する方法はありますか?QC REST APIの出力でHTMLタグを無視する

以前のOTA APIを使用して、これらのタグを抑制するために使用されたtdconnection.IgnoreHtmlFormat=Trueを使用するオプションがありましたが、REST APIを使用すると、同等のものを見つけることができません。任意の提案または私は出力を読んだ後、パーサー自身を構築する必要がありますか?

+1

質問が意図したとおりに表示されることを再度確認してください。あなたのHTMLタグはマークダウンで飲み込まれましたか? – Teepeemm

+0

なぜhtmlタグを無視しますか?ユーザーインターフェイスに表示されていますか?またはhtmlタグを完全に削除し、非HTMLコンテンツを表示したい場合は、 – Gaurav

+0

私はHTMLタグなしのテキストだけが必要です。私の記事で言及したように、私はパーサを書くことに気付いていますが、REST API自体からきれいな出力を得ることができるかどうかを知りたいと思っています。 –

答えて

0

私は個人的にこのようなスイッチを知らない。これはかなり良いようだ紙の上 How to Parse Only Text from HTML

またあなたはこれを試してみてください。

これにはさらに手順が必要です。リクエストを受け取った後、あなたはフラットテキストを入手するために提案されたライブラリを使って実行する必要があります。私が考えるコードの行以上でなければならない。

HTMLとして格納されている書式設定をダンプするため、いくつかの不具合が残っている可能性があります。通常それはあまりよくありません。プロジェクトと人々のコースに依存します。

+0

はい、これは1行のコードを使った方が良いですが、私はHPのオプションをいくつか組み込むことを望んでいました。 –

+0

本当にうれしいでしょう。確かに私は彼らがすでに機能を持っていることを聞く場合。それはREST経由では公開されません。どのバージョンのHP QCを使用しているのか分かりませんが、最新のものは11.52以上に膨大なものになっています。 –

関連する問題